How Calgary’s Weather Impacts Pest Behavior and Prevention
Calgary’s unpredictable weather plays a major role in how and when pests become a problem. Long winters often drive rodents and insects indoors, while sudden thaws and wet springs can bring ant colonies and other pests out in force. The shifting temperatures create cycles of hibernation and resurgence that affect pest activity year-round. For example, heavy snow accumulation during winter can damage a home’s exterior, opening up new access points for pests. Once snow begins to melt, moisture seeps into the ground and can attract insects like earwigs, centipedes, and ants. Autumn presents its own challenges as temperatures drop and pests begin looking for warm shelter. Rodents are particularly active during this time, and infestations often begin in garages, basements, and attics. A qualified pest control company Calgary will conduct fall inspections to identify signs of rodent nesting and set up traps or exclusion barriers. Fall treatments can also prevent overwintering insects like boxelder bugs and lady beetles from settling in. Catching pest activity early before the cold sets in is key to avoiding major issues in winter.
Winter pest control often focuses on internal areas, as rodents and insects seek refuge inside heated buildings. Calgary pest control service professionals shift their strategies during this time to monitor indoor spaces more closely. Homeowners are encouraged to look for droppings, chewed wires, or wall sounds that may indicate hidden infestations.
